Lire en anglais

Partager via


en-tête davclnt.h

Cet en-tête est utilisé par WebDAV. Pour plus d'informations, consultez les pages suivantes :

davclnt.h contient les interfaces de programmation suivantes :

Fonctions

 
DavAddConnection

Crée une connexion sécurisée à un serveur WebDAV ou à un fichier ou répertoire distant sur un serveur WebDAV.
DavCancelConnectionsToServer

Ferme toutes les connexions à un serveur WebDAV ou à un fichier ou répertoire distant sur un serveur WebDAV.
DavDeleteConnection

Ferme une connexion qui a été créée à l’aide de la fonction DavAddConnection.
DavFlushFile

Vide les données de la version locale d’un fichier distant sur le serveur WebDAV.
DavGetExtendedError

Récupère les informations de code d’erreur étendues que le serveur WebDAV a retournées pour l’opération d’E/S ayant échoué précédente.
DavGetHTTPFromUNCPath

Convertit le chemin UNC spécifié en chemin HTTP équivalent.
DavGetTheLockOwnerOfTheFile

Retourne le propriétaire du verrou de fichier pour un fichier verrouillé sur un serveur WebDAV.
DavGetUNCFromHTTPPath

Convertit le chemin HTTP spécifié en chemin UNC équivalent.
DavInvalidateCache

Invalide le contenu du cache local d’un fichier distant sur un serveur WebDAV.
DavRegisterAuthCallback

Inscrit une fonction de rappel définie par l’application que le client WebDAV peut utiliser pour inviter l’utilisateur à entrer des informations d’identification.
DavUnregisterAuthCallback

Annule l’inscription d’une fonction de rappel inscrite que le client WebDAV utilise pour inviter l’utilisateur à entrer des informations d’identification.

Fonctions de rappel

 
PFNDAVAUTHCALLBACK

Le client WebDAV appelle la fonction de rappel DavAuthCallback définie par l’application pour inviter l’utilisateur à fournir des informations d’identification.
PFNDAVAUTHCALLBACK_FREECRED

Le client WebDAV appelle la fonction de rappel DavFreeCredCallback définie par l’application pour libérer les informations d’identification récupérées par la fonction de rappel DavAuthCallback.

Structures

 
DAV_CALLBACK_AUTH_BLOB

Stocke un objet BLOB d’authentification qui a été récupéré par la fonction de rappel DavAuthCallback.
DAV_CALLBACK_AUTH_UNP

Stocke les informations de nom d’utilisateur et de mot de passe qui ont été récupérées par la fonction de rappel DavAuthCallback.
DAV_CALLBACK_CRED

Stocke les informations d’identification utilisateur qui ont été récupérées par la fonction de rappel DavAuthCallback.

Énumérations

 
AUTHNEXTSTEP

Spécifie l’action suivante que le client WebDAV doit effectuer après un appel réussi à la fonction de rappel DavAuthCallback.